Dental caries in childhood is a very common disease, which manifests as the destruction of the hard tissues of the teeth.

Unfortunately, many parents continue to underestimate the treatment of baby teeth caries, thinking that those will fall out over time anyway.

Premature loss of baby teeth can lead to:

- Digestive system problems (due to poor chewing of food)
- Pronunciation issues in speech
- Movement of adjacent teeth (the permanent tooth may erupt in the wrong place, causing orthodontic problems)

Symptoms and types of caries in children:

Initial stage
- Small spots appear on the teeth that differ in color from the enamel.

Superficial caries of baby teeth
- The affected tooth starts to react to hot and cold stimuli, but the damage is still minimal.

Medium caries
- Formation of a carious cavity that gradually increases in size.

Deep caries
- Damage reaches the deeper layers. If untreated at this stage, complicated caries develops.

For treating caries in children, doctors choose the gentlest and safest methods. Even anesthesia is administered more softly, using much less anesthetic than in adults, and the injection site is pre-treated with a numbing gel.

-Does caries in baby teeth progress the same way as in adults?

Baby teeth caries differs in certain characteristics:

- Develops unnoticed
- Progresses rapidly
- Due to lower mineralization of baby teeth, protection against external irritants is weak, which accelerates disease development.

Caries itself is not as dangerous as its complications. Timely dental intervention allows complete elimination of caries in the early stages. Therefore, it is important for parents to consult a dentist as soon as they notice symptoms.

Diet plays an important role in caries prevention:

- Balanced nutrition (dairy products, fruits, vegetables, fish, seafood)
- Limited consumption of sweets

Recommendations from pediatric dentists:

- At night, give the child nothing to drink besides water
- Do not lick a pacifier or spoon before giving it to the child
